Can the AI create cards that focus only on visual recognition of emotions?
Yes. When prompting the system or uploading materials with clear visual descriptions (like images of facial expressions), the AI will prioritize question formats that test visual identification rather than abstract definitions.
Is there a cost associated with generating these preschool flashcards?
No, the fundamental creation and use of the AI flashcards are available completely free of charge. Paid plans are available if you require substantially higher generation credits or access to our most powerful AI model.
What happens if I don't select an exam or review date?
If no specific date is set, the system defaults to a standard, optimal spaced repetition schedule designed for general retention, ensuring concepts are reinforced over time automatically.
Can I edit the flashcards after the AI generates them?
Currently, the system focuses on high-speed, high-accuracy generation based on your input. Card editing functionality is not available at this time; re-running the prompt with refined instructions is the best way to adjust content.
